Today marks the 125th running of the Boston Marathon. A key feature in the Boston Marathon is the steep up hill run near Mile 20 known as Heartbreak Hill. It’s not so much the hill itself but, rather, having to do the hill at that point in the race. Today the Patmos grassy hill became Heartbreak Hill.
In honor of my son Mike and him running Boston today, we did counts of 5-8-5 in warm up for his bib number 585. To honor the work & dedication of those athletes participating in today’s 26.2 mile event we did sets of 26 x2 and we ran that damn hill when we were tired. Remember, some of the athletes are in wheel chairs, blind, or otherwise handicapped…. so keep that humbling thought in mind when you’re simply feeling tired, defeated, or want to slack.
